Bus Stops and Shelters

Bus shelters and bus stop poles in Warwickshire are generally the responsibility of either the operator or the parish, town, borough or district council in the area where the shelter or stop is located. The County Council is responsible for certain bus shelters situated on Quality Bus Corridors. If you are unsure about the responsibility for any bus stop or shelter contact the Publicity Team on 01926 412987 or email passengertransport@warwickshire.gov.uk.


Roadside publicity or bus timetable information at shelters or bus stops is mostly provided by the bus operator. Impartial information regardless of operator is also provided by the County Council.

The County Council now maintains a number of timetable cases in Warwickshire in mainly rural locations and a smaller number of timetable information display cases in bus shelters mainly in urban areas. Any problems with either a timetable case or a shelter information display case, can be reported to the Transport Operations Publicity Team by telephoning 01926 412987 or email passengertransport@warwickshire.gov.uk. We will arrange for it to be dealt with, either by the County Council if its owned by us, or the operator if it belongs to them.

Any new or replacement bus stop flag or plate is normally supplied by the bus operator although this can in some cases be provided by the County Council.
